96105 Assessment of aphasia
Also known as: aphasia test, language assessment, speech-language evaluation
Standardized assessment of aphasia and language disorders with interpretation and detailed report.

Clinical Context
Comprehensive evaluation of language and communication deficits following stroke, trauma, or neurological disease; identifies type and severity of aphasia.
RVU Breakdown
| Work RVU | 1.75 |
| Total RVU | 1.75 |

How This Code Compares
With a work RVU of 1.75, this code ranks in the 74th percentile among Medicine codes — 2.2x the median (0.78). The highest wRVU in this category is 23.92.
